Enable lint, flake8 and unit tests
Cleans up non pep compliant code.
Adds a simple unit test.
Formats according to black.
Tox automatically runs lint, flake8 and unit test suite
with coverage. To run each individually, execute:
tox -e pylint
tox -e black
tox -e flake8
tox -e cover
Note that these are all run for each patch via Jenkins. The full
tox suite should be run locally before any commit to ensure it
will not fail in Jenkins.
